Britten Sinfonia with Thomas Adès: Beethoven Symphonies No’s. 4 & 5
Britten Sinfonia with Thomas Adès: Beethoven Symphonies No’s. 4 & 5Presented by Saffron Hall
Thomas Adès and Britten Sinfonia’s journey through Beethoven’s symphonies reaches the half-way point with the perennially popular, vivacious Symphony No.5 and the subdued, poignant Symphony No.4 performed alongside the inventive music of Irish composer Gerald Barry.
6.30pm: Pre-concert talk – Nicolas Hodges discusses Gerald Barry’s Piano Concerto (free to ticket holders)
